telephone-event Modification by Codec Policy

For qualifying if telephone-event modification in SDP was performed by codec policy, one of the following events had to have happened:

  • Codec policy explicitly deleted telephone-event by configuring allow telephone-event:no
  • Codec policy explicitly added telephone-event by configuring add-on-egress telephone-event
  • Codec policy implicitly denied telephone-event by allowing one or more codecs but not adding telephone-event to the allow list
  • Codec policy has audio:no configured in the allow list

The following three cases highlight how codec policies can manipulate telephone-event SDP. Once any of these cases occurs, SDP manipulation by RFC 2833 Mode parameter will not be performed.

  1. telephone-event added to SDP: The codec policy adds telephone-event to the SDP sent to the egress realm. The UA supports telephone-event.
  2. telephone-event maintained in SDP: The codec policy maintains the offered telephone-event in the SDP sent into the egress realm. Although telephone-event was not answered in the egress realm, telephone-event is added back to the offerer-side SDP because of the add-on-egress setting in the ingress realm.
  3. telephone-event removed from SDP: codec policy removes telephone-event from the initial SDP offer. telephone-event is not forwarded to the Answerer, and subsequently not returned from the answerer, or forwarded again to the offerer.
